Thoughtful Thursday Photography Quote: October 3, 2013

Is your photography blurred?  Is your life getting blurry, too?  Sometimes we need a reminder to adjust our focus.  For some this comes in the form of a battery check.  Does the camera still work?  Or is it a much easier diagnosis of just needing a little rest, getting plugged back in, and recharging the battery.

For other's it may be a dirty lens.  A little bit of spit polish, a good brushing away of all the dirt and clutter - and your focus is back.

For the rest of us, it may come in more ethereal realization, that what we were focusing on was moving all the time.  We need to make sure that we are focusing on the right things in life, and they will come into focus.

So whether you are in program mode, or manual mode - make sure you adjust the focus.  We've hope, maybe, this touched you in the way it needed to today.  Take care, and remember - the only way you can adjust your focus is to get behind the camera and work at it!
